The Five-Watt Myth and Why It Might Fail You
Weve all heard it. The golden rule. Five watts per gallon. If you have a 20-gallon tank, acquire a 100-watt heater. Easy, right? Well, sort of. This is a decent baseline for a room that stays a consistent 70 degrees Fahrenheit. But who lives in a perfect room? My apartment is basically a wind tunnel in November.
If your home is chilly, that 100-watt heater is going to be dealing out 24/7. It will burn out in six months. I call this the "Thermal Burnout Loophole." in the same way as you ask what heater size is best for my tanks volume, you have to factor in the ambient temperature. If your room is 10 degrees colder than your want water temp, five watts per gallon is fine. If your room is 20 degrees colder, you're looking at needing seven or eight watts per gallon.
Don't just trust the box. Most submersible heaters are tested in controlled labs. They don't account for your let breathe conditioning kicking upon at 2 AM. I considering tried to heat a 10-gallon shrimp tank similar to a measly 25-watt preset. sum disaster. The temperature swung later than a pendulum. Stability is the name of the game here. You desire water temperature stability above all else. Fluctuations slay fish way faster than a slightly degrade temperature does.
Breaking beside the Math for Common Tank Sizes
Lets get specific. You want numbers. If youre asking what heater size is best for my tanks volume, here is the "Real World" guide. Ive tested these in drafty basements and humid sunrooms. These are the aquarium heater size recommendations that actually survive a winter.
For a 5-gallon nano tank, dont protest gone those tiny 10-watt pads. Theyre glorified hand warmers. Go for a 25-watt adjustable aquarium heater. It gives you headroom. For a best heater for 20 gallon tank setup, 100 watts is the lovable spot. But, if youre running a 55-gallon, dont just purchase one 300-watt beast. Thats a rookie move. purchase two 150-watt heaters instead. If one sticks "on," it won't chef the fish previously you get house from work. If one dies, the new keeps the tank from hitting freezing temps. This is what we call "Redundancy Logic." Its saved my endeavor more than once.
When you hit the 100-gallon mark, youre in a substitute league. You habit loud aquarium heater wattage. Were talking 500 watts total. At this scale, the surface area of the water is losing heat faster than you think. This is where the fish tank heating guide usually fails people. They forget that surface anxiety from filters carries heat away. Its once blowing upon a hot mug of coffee.

The danger of Overheating and How to Prevent It
We spend suitably much times distressing about the tank inborn too cold. We forget the real killer. Overheating aquarium water is much more dangerous. hot water holds less oxygen. If your heater sticks "on," your fish will suffocate long since they "boil." Its a grim certainty of the hobby.
This brings me assist to my redundancy point. If you have a 40-gallon tank, two 100-watt heaters are safer than one 200-watt unit. If a 200-watt heater fails in the "on" position, it has plenty skill to lift your tank temp to 95 degrees in a few hours. A single 100-watt heater struggling neighboring the room's ambient temp likely won't hit those lethal numbers previously you notice.
Always pair your equipment next a additional temperature controller in the manner of an Inkbird. These devices raid as a kill-switch. You plug your heater into the controller, and if the scrutinize senses the water is too hot, it cuts the capability entirely. Its the best $35 youll ever spend. No reliable fish tank heaters are 100% fail-proof. Electronics and water are natural enemies. Treat them as such.
Context Matters: Rimless Tanks vs. Hooded Tanks
Nobody talks about the lid. If you have a rimless tankthat gorgeous, open-top aestheticyou are losing a supreme amount of heat through evaporation. Its basic physics. Evaporation is a cooling process. If youre dispensation a rimless setup, your aquarium heater wattage needs to be very nearly 20% cutting edge than a tank as soon as a glass lid.
I educational this during a photo shoot for a layout I was detached of. I took the cover off my 30-gallon for that "clean look." Within four hours, my heater was glowing red irritating to keep up. The heat was just vanishing into the room. If youre asking what heater size is best for my tanks volume and youre going lidless, buy the neighboring size up. Dont even hesitate.
And what virtually inline heaters? These are cool. They sit on the recompense origin of your canister filter. Theyre hidden. They dont clutter the tank. But they require high flow to work. If your filter slows beside because of gunk, the heater can motivate an mistake code. They are good for "Best For Large Tank" scenarios, but they require more money than adequate submersible heaters.
